Biography
Austin Baeth is a Democratic representative for Iowa House District 36 , serving his first term in the Iowa House during the 90th General Assembly and continuing into the 91st . Born in 1984 in Des Moines, he was raised and currently resides there in the Sherman Hill neighborhood with his wife, Stephanie , and their two children, Javier and Ruby. An internal medicine physician, adjunct clinical professor of medicine at the University of Iowa, small business owner , and member of the Iowa Medical Society Board of Directors, Baeth advocates for equitable healthcare access, fully funded education, and evidence-based policies. He serves on the House Committee on Health Policy Oversight.
Education and Political Experience
Education: B.S. and Doctor of Medicine from the University of Iowa; completed internal medicine residency at the University of Colorado in Denver.
Political Experience: Elected in 2024 as a Democrat to represent District 36; first term began in 2023. Ran on platforms addressing healthcare access, education funding, and community challenges under Republican control, drawing on his medical expertise to tackle "complex problems."
